# Break-Glass: Catalogue Import (Marrowgate Library Sync)

If the nightly import from Quillhaven stalls and Pagewright refuses to release the lock, don't just kill the job — you'll orphan half the MARC batch. Instead, use the break-glass account to flush the import queue, then re-run from the last checkpoint. To unlock the break-glass credentials store, enter the recovery passphrase shown here.

vault phrase of kajof-bawig = istath-holdor

**Handover: encoding detection — Textril ingest**

Welcome aboard. Textril sniffs uploaded text files for encoding before parsing; UTF-8 is assumed only after a confidence check, and ambiguous files fall back to a detector pass. Don't touch the fallback order without checking with Priya's old notes. Current production settings are as follows:

service settings:
TAMWYN_PIN=1836
TAMWYN_TENANT=kelion
TAMWYN_METRICS_HOST=metrics.tamwyn.nelvrodyn.internal
TAMWYN_SEAL=seal_0c09ca81
TAMWYN_STANDBY_TEAM=silmir

Subject: Thumbnail queue handover

FYI for release planning: ownership of the Pixelloft thumbnail generation queue has changed. Scope: worker scaling, retry policy, poison-message handling, and format upgrades. Pending queue migrations continue as scheduled; no freeze needed. Route all release blockers and capacity sign-offs to the new owner, not the old alias. Runbook updated accordingly. Effective this sprint, the responsible party is:

approver of bawig-bahop = Norir Istion Jordor Belael

**Q: Why did the slimmed image fail the signing step?**

Shrinkray strips debug symbols, locale data, and unused layers from release images before signing. If signing fails after a slim pass, it usually means the manifest digest changed after the signature request was queued. Re-run `shrinkray slim --resign` to regenerate both in one step. Note that Penwick Labs policy requires the signing vault to be unlocked by the release manager personally. When the vault console prompts for verification, provide the recovery passphrase that appears below.

recovery phrase for fajeg-kawep: druix-gorius-briax-ulaeth-fraox-lammir-pelox-jormir-pelwyn-julir